安卓手机直接调用拍照
发布日期:2021-05-08 09:49:02
浏览次数:34
分类:技术文章
本文共 924 字,大约阅读时间需要 3 分钟。
安卓直接原生调用拍照方法
前段时间有一个需求h5调用手机拍照功能的需求做的我脑壳痛,最后是在安卓壳上创建了一个方法。我直接用input配置就可以()
今天是时候跟领导去会会提需求的人了,全体人员落座(其实就3人,^ v ^),内容我们就不讨论了,反正最后的结果令人难以接受。他们需要用原生的安卓方法调用相机。作为前端的我一脸懵逼一脸o((⊙﹏⊙))o,咱也不懂,咱也不敢问,咱也不敢说。最关键的是公司没有安卓开发。难受ing。 最后我问了我的朋友要到了方法。我做一个简单的记录。// 打开相机Intent takePhotoIntent = new Intent(MediaStore.ACTION_IMAGE_CAPTURE);//用来打开相机的Intentif(takePhotoIntent.resolveActivity(getPackageManager())!=null){ //这句作用是如果没有相机则该应用不会闪退,要是不加这句则当系统没有相机应用的时候该应用会闪退 startActivityForResult(takePhotoIntent,REQ_CODE);//启动相机}// 获取结果@Override protected void onActivityResult(int requestCode, int resultCode, Intent data) { if(requestCode==REQ_CODE&&resultCode==RESULT_OK){ /*缩略图信息是储存在返回的intent中的Bundle中的, * 对应Bundle中的键为data,因此从Intent中取出 * Bundle再根据data取出来Bitmap即可*/ Bundle extras = data.getExtras(); Bitmap bitmap = (Bitmap) extras.get("data"); mPicture.setImageBitmap(bitmap); } }
转载地址:https://blog.csdn.net/lbchenxy/article/details/100114406 如侵犯您的版权,请留言回复原文章的地址,我们会给您删除此文章,给您带来不便请您谅解!
发表评论
最新留言
留言是一种美德,欢迎回访!
[***.207.175.100]2024年04月08日 13时54分18秒
关于作者
喝酒易醉,品茶养心,人生如梦,品茶悟道,何以解忧?唯有杜康!
-- 愿君每日到此一游!
推荐文章
Azkaban体系结构
2019-05-01
机器学习之重头戏-特征预处理
2019-05-01
synchronized底层实现及锁的升级、降级
2019-05-01
PermGen space-永久区内存溢出
2019-05-01
Maven继承和聚合
2019-05-01
Apache Kafka:优化部署的 10 种最佳实践
2019-05-01
Leetcode 35. 搜索插入位置 c#
2019-05-01
[9] JMeter-常用函数的使用
2019-05-01
[12] JMeter-结果分析之图形图表
2019-05-01
使用aspose.words 18.6实现pdf文档转换
2019-05-01
Java数组详解
2019-05-01
vs中动态DLL与静态LIB工程中加入版本信息的方法
2019-05-01
大数据分析技术与应用一站式学习(值得收藏)_v20200418
2019-05-01
Qt 在windows下的串口读写
2019-05-01
SpringApplication执行流程
2019-05-01
自定义Starter
2019-05-01
分布式事务原理探究(一)
2019-05-01
spring cloud consul 应用的多实例名的解决
2019-05-01
人工智能为什么这么火?看看安防江湖30年血战就知道了
2019-05-01
“前端智能为安防产生新的数据价值”
2019-05-01